How to Remove a Drive Fastener

Drive fasteners are used in various machines and appliances to keep different parts together. Over time, the fasteners may become loose due to wear and tear, or they may need to be removed for repairs or maintenance. Removing a drive fastener can be a daunting task, especially if you are not familiar with the right tools and techniques. In this article, we will guide you on how to remove a drive fastener easily without damaging the surrounding parts.

Tools Needed

Before you start removing the drive fastener, it is essential to have the necessary tools at hand. Here is a list of tools you will need:

1. Screwdriver

2. Pliers

3. Hammer

4. Drill machine

5. Wrench

Removing a Drive Fastener

1. Assess the Fastener

The first step to removing a drive fastener is to assess the situation. Determine the type of fastener that you need to remove and which tools will be suitable for it. Some typical drive fasteners include screws, nuts, and bolts.

2. Use a Screwdriver

If the drive fastener is a screw, use a screwdriver to remove it. Make sure that you use the right size and type of screwdriver to avoid damaging the screw head. If the screw is tight, try applying some lubricant or penetrating oil to loosen it.

3. Use Pliers

If the drive fastener is a nut or a bolt, use a pair of pliers to remove it. You may also need a wrench to hold the bolt or nut in place while you turn the pliers. Apply some penetrating oil to the nut or bolt to loosen it beforehand. Be careful not to strip the threads while removing the fastener.

4. Hammer and Chisel

If the fastener is stuck or rusted, you may need to use a hammer and chisel to remove it. Place the chisel on the edge of the fastener and tap it lightly with a hammer to loosen it. Be sure to wear safety goggles to protect your eyes from flying metal chips.

5. Drill Machine

If the fastener is severely damaged or stripped, you can use a drill machine to remove it. Center the drill bit on the fastener and drill through the head until it breaks off. Be careful not to damage the surrounding parts while drilling. You may need to use a tap and die set to clean the threads after removing the fastener.

In its simplest form, a lathe is a machine that can make turned parts from bar stock, but has no milling capability. Screw machines, turning centers, and CNC lathes are lathes that have the ability to turn and mill parts. Turning centers and Swiss lathes can typically make more complicated parts than screw machines, and are better-suited for parts with tight engineering tolerances. Swiss lathes tend to be better for small, thin, and long parts than screw machines and turning centers.
